FIGURE 2.
Procedure to characterize C-C interactions between Ag and Ab. (A) The example of interacting carbon pair from PDB ID: 4CMH shows that the distances between CE1 atom from Tyr92 (paratope) and CB and CG atoms from His79 (epitope) are within the threshold (5 Å), but not between CE1 and CD2. (B) Evaluation of the potential shielding between CE1 and CG. The first dot product between and exceeds the threshold (0.85) and indicates that the ND1 atom from His79 is either between the C atoms, or behind CG. The second dot product between and confirms the shielding as its value is below the threshold (−0.2). (C) Evaluation of the potential shielding between CE1 and CB. The first dot product value between and below the threshold (0.85) already proves that CE1-CB interaction is cleared. In all figures, carbon atoms accepted for the hydrophobic cluster are shown in brown, while rejected C atoms are in yellow and nitrogen in blue.
